Come aboard our Catamaran, with a complimentary parking facility at Pez Vela. We offer an assortment of fresh fruit, snacks, and both alcoholic as well as non-alcoholic beverages from Costa Rica. Setting sail from the stunning Pez Vela Marina onboard the Ocean King, a 100-foot-long catamaran. It features two expansive sunbathing nets, a pair of Jacuzzis, dual winding water slides, a large bar, lounge, and four bathrooms with showers. The cruise navigates the beautiful Manuel Antonio coastline and tropical islands, showcasing the natural beauty all around. Guests can swim and glide down the water slide from the boat. Complimentary snorkeling equipment is available for those interested. Although you may spot some wildlife, the central focus is relaxation and enjoyment. Depending on the tour, a Costa Rican styled lunch (morning tour) or dinner (sunset tour) is served aboard the Ocean King.

Mini cruise-like tour - Did the 9am tour. Had a cruise-like vibe with a microphone emcee, drink bracelets (4 per person), a decent lunch, waterslides, deck jumping, upbeat loud music, then later the macarena, bunny hop, & limbo. All in a good day's fun. A lot of seasick people and a couple drunk instagram girls even at 9am, so take the dramamine and find your chill spot, if you can, on the huge vessel. Plenty of space. Hot tubs were cold. Kid was too seasick to snorkel. The emcee told us there was likely no visibility due to rainy season, so I didn't feel we missed out. No dolphins that day but hey, that's nature. We did the slides and jumped off the top deck (havent done that kind of thing in years!), so ok in the end. It was nice to be on the water for a bit, but this was a long tour for my family and not the favorite part of the vacation. Your mileage may vary.

Not really a snorkel cruise but a fine boat ride - This experience should probably be called a boat ride. The snorkeling is off the coast of a free beach and the water is very murky. There was one very small rock to snorkel around. You see everything in about ten mins. The boat does have slides and you can jump off the top during the hour snorkel time. The majority of the time you’re just riding on a boat. The food, drinks, and service are great. Not ideal for someone who actually wants to snorkel and see things though.
